I think we could port some VLC Core API to Rust like:
- vlc_stream
- socket/network/i11e
- thread

I think it's important for socket and thread since it's better to use only one implementation for those in one application.

For this example, if the vlc_stream API was ported, the Rust API could have a Demux() function like VLC demuxes and the Rust code would take care of reading its own stream.
